<h1>New Rule 9A Allows Extension of Company Name Reservation via SPICe+; Amendments to SPICe+ Form INC-32 Explained.</h1> The Companies (Incorporation) Third Amendment Rules, 2020, effective from December 24, 2020, introduce changes to the Companies (Incorporation) Rules, 2014. A new rule, 9A, allows for the extension of name reservation for companies via the SPICe+ web service. Extensions are available for 40 days with a fee of INR 1,000, or 60 days with fees of INR 2,000 or INR 3,000, depending on the timing of the payment. Additionally, amendments to the SPICe+ form (INC-32) include revisions to Part-A, detailing company type, class, category, and main industrial activity. The Registrar retains the authority to cancel reserved names.
